Title
Plasmon resonances in linear array of coupled silver nanowires

Abstract
In this paper, theoretical study of plasmon resonant coupling in a finite linear array of infinite-long silver nanowires is presented. The spectral response and optical near fields are considered. It was shown red-shifting of plasmon resonance with increasing of the number of nanowires in the array and optical field enhancement for closely spaced nanowires. Theory is based on the Mie series expansion.
